SC forwards citizenship case to another division bench



KATHMANDU: The Supreme Court (SC) has decided to conduct hearing in a division bench on the case on whether citizenship certificate by descent could be conferred to the children of the naturalized citizen.

The full bench comprising Justices Ishwor Khatiwada, Sushmalata Mathema and Kumar Regmi on Thursday issued the order that the case will be forwarded to another division bench comprising only two Justices for the complete hearing.

Senior advocate Borna Bahadur Karki had filed a writ petition demanding the SC to scrap Home Ministry’s circular on conferring citizenship by descent to the children of those holding naturalized citizenship.
